Born July 20th 1955 in Summerside, PEI Canada.
People, places, objects and nature intrique me and are often the inspiration for my ideas. Cultural celebrations and ritual, freshly cut flowers and the dance of reflections on water inspire me. The essence of a person is captured when in a split moment some part of their personality is openly expressed while I am present. My work is about such moments - moments when there is a direct spontaneous connection between subject and me.
Joanne's photography received national attention in 2003 when the cover of "The Antigonish Review", featuring one of her images, won a top award from the Canadian Magazine Publishers Association. That same year Joanne was featured in a CBC television documentary program Artiste dans l'Ame entitled "Parallel Worlds.
A collaboration with the Nova Scotia Nature Trust produced the acclaimed photographic exhibit "Spirit of Place" in 2004, which was featured in numerous magazines and exhibited throughout the province.
A photographic documentary "Backstage preparations of a Beijing Opera Singer" was featured in Digital Photo Art magazine and in Photo Life magazine in 2005.,
